Ofir Schlam, Shahar Geva, and Aviv Sender founded Taranis in 2015 with a straightforward but technically difficult premise: what if farmers could see problems in their fields before those problems became disasters?
The three founders came from technology and agriculture backgrounds and set up operations between Tel Aviv and the US agricultural heartland — specifically Champaign, Illinois, home to the University of Illinois's legendary agriculture programs. Israel is an unusual place to build a crop monitoring company, given that it has very little large-scale commercial farming.
But it's the right place to build an AI and computer vision company, given the density of technical talent and military-grade imaging expertise.
They started by developing ultra-high-resolution aerial imaging — using both manned aircraft and drones — that could capture fields at a resolution of one millimeter per pixel. At that level of detail, you're not looking at the field from above.
You're basically reading individual leaves. The AI layer then analyzes those images to detect the early signatures of dozens of different crop threats, from fungal infections to insect damage to potassium deficiency.
WHAT THEY ACTUALLY DO
Taranis sells subscription access to its field intelligence platform — essentially a combination of recurring aerial surveys and AI-powered analysis. A farm subscribes, Taranis arranges flights over the fields at regular intervals during the growing season, and the platform generates reports on what it finds: where disease pressure is building, which sections need treatment, which can be left alone.
The value proposition to the farmer is clear: catch problems early and you can treat them surgically — a targeted spray over 10% of the field rather than a blanket application across 100% of it. That reduces chemical costs, reduces crop damage, and improves yield.
Taranis charges for the intelligence layer that makes that possible.
The model works best at scale — large row crop operations across thousands of acres, where the cost of surveillance is small relative to the crop value at stake.
THE PRODUCTS
Taranis Core is the main field monitoring platform. It combines ultra-high-resolution aerial imagery (captured by aircraft or drones at sub-millimeter resolution) with AI-powered analysis to identify crop threats at the individual leaf level.
Subscribers get regular flight reports, threat maps, and treatment recommendations through the platform interface.
The AI models at the heart of Taranis have been trained on millions of tagged field images across dozens of crop types and disease categories. The more fields Taranis surveys, the better the models get at distinguishing between, say, early soybean rust and a nutrient deficiency that looks superficially similar.
That data flywheel is a genuine competitive advantage.
The platform also integrates with farm management software, allowing the field intelligence data from Taranis to flow into the broader operational systems farmers already use for planting, harvesting, and logistics.
HOW THEY GREW
Taranis expanded geographically faster than most agtech startups. Within a few years of founding, they had operations in the United States, Brazil, Argentina, and Eastern Europe — targeting regions with large-scale commercial farming where the economic case for precision agronomics is strongest.
They partnered with agricultural input companies (seed, pesticide, and fertilizer suppliers) who saw Taranis's field intelligence data as a way to give their customers better recommendations — and, in turn, sell the right products at the right time. Input companies have the distribution relationships with farmers.
Taranis has the data. That partnership model let Taranis scale without having to build its own farmer sales force from scratch.
The Baidu investment in 2019 opened the door to the Chinese agricultural market — one of the world's largest and most challenging — where precision farming technology was being adopted rapidly by large state-owned and corporate farm operations.
THE HARD PART
Taranis faces the fundamental challenge of all precision agriculture companies: farmer adoption. The average commercial farmer in the US or Brazil is not a technology enthusiast.
They are risk-averse, skeptical of new tools, and have been burned before by agtech promises that didn't survive contact with a real growing season.
Convincing farmers that spending money on aerial surveillance will save them more than it costs requires years of demonstrated ROI — not just case studies, but data from their specific fields, crops, and conditions. This is slow.
And it requires Taranis to maintain a high-touch relationship with customers who are busy running complex operations.
There is also increasing competition from satellite-based monitoring companies — including Planet Labs and others — that can offer continuous field surveillance without the cost and logistics of aircraft and drones. Satellite resolution is improving fast.
As satellite imagery approaches the quality of aerial survey data, the cost structure of satellite monitoring becomes a serious competitive pressure.

WHO BACKED THEM
Baidu Ventures led the $30 million Series B in 2019 — the most notable funding event in Taranis's history and an unusual crossover between Chinese tech capital and Israeli agtech. Baidu's investment brought both capital and a foothold in the Chinese agricultural market, where large commercial operations were beginning to adopt precision farming technology at scale.
Vertex Ventures, a multi-geography VC with offices in Israel, Singapore, and the US, was an early backer. Innovation Endeavors, the venture fund backed by former Google CEO Eric Schmidt, also participated — consistent with Schmidt's long-running interest in artificial intelligence applications in physical industries.
The combination of Israeli deep tech investors and global strategic backers gave Taranis unusual geographic reach in its early years.
